According to Ubisoft the game is an all new Cranium product rather than just the board game adapted for the television. The games and challenges have all been designed for the Wii by Ubisoft and of course the Cranium creators.
The game is played with a single Wii remote but an unlimited number of players can play the game. The game also comes bundled with some "red tinted" goggles which will allow players to see clues when they are wearing them.
